GWR/BR 5400 Class

Built from 1931-1935 these Collett designed 0-6-0 Pannier Tanks were a 5ft 2 in wheeled class for working auto-trains.
They were used on the more lightly graded branches than the 6400 class which were built with slightly smaller wheels for working the more steeply graded branch lines.
They could be found between London, Exeter, Fishguard and Oswestry.

The principle of auto-train working is briefly having a driving cab in a coach allowing driver to control basic driving functions remotely.
The operation of auto-trains dispensed with the need to run the locomotive around to the other end of the train at terminating points of the trains journey.
When driven from the auto-trailer cab the driver had control of the regulator, could set the brakes, had a warning gong.
Trailers were also fitted with AWS (Automatic Warning System bell and horn).
There was also a handbrake and buzzer or bell system to communicate with the fireman (who remained on the locomotive) and the guard.

BR number series 5400-5424
Last locomotive withdrawn 1963.
None have been preserved.
